OpenClaw(龙虾)在Oracle Cloud怎么重装视频教程
2026-03-19 1引言
OpenClaw(龙虾)是一个面向Oracle Cloud Infrastructure(OCI)用户的开源运维工具集,非Oracle官方产品,常用于自动化部署、配置管理与环境重置。其名称‘龙虾’为社区昵称,与‘Open Claw’谐音,无实际生物或品牌关联。Oracle Cloud是甲骨文公司提供的公有云平台,提供计算、存储、网络等IaaS/PaaS服务。

要点速读(TL;DR)
- OpenClaw不是Oracle官方工具,而是第三方开源项目,需自行下载、适配并部署在OCI实例上;
- ‘重装’实指在OCI虚拟机(VM)中重新部署OpenClaw运行环境(如Python依赖、配置文件、服务脚本),非重装整个OCI系统;
- 目前无Oracle官方或OpenClaw团队发布的标准化‘重装视频教程’,所有视频内容均来自个人开发者或技术博主实操录屏,质量与兼容性需自行验证;
- 操作前必须确认OCI区域、镜像版本(如Oracle Linux 8/9、Ubuntu 22.04)、实例形状(Shape)与OpenClaw GitHub仓库的兼容性说明。
它能解决哪些问题
- 场景痛点:OCI实例因配置错误或依赖冲突导致OpenClaw功能异常 → 对应价值:通过标准化重装流程快速恢复工具可用性;
- 场景痛点:多环境(开发/测试/生产)需保持OpenClaw配置一致 → 对应价值:利用脚本化重装实现配置版本可控与批量同步;
- 场景痛点:升级OpenClaw主版本后出现兼容性报错 → 对应价值:彻底清理旧环境+干净重装,规避残留缓存或冲突包干扰。
怎么用/怎么开通/怎么选择
OpenClaw无需‘开通’,其使用完全基于OCI已有资源。重装本质是运维操作,标准流程如下(以OCI AMD Shape + Oracle Linux 8为例):
- 登录OCI控制台,定位目标计算实例,确保状态为“RUNNING”且已配置SSH密钥访问;
- SSH连接实例,执行
sudo su -切换root权限; - 卸载旧版:删除原安装目录(如
/opt/openclaw)、清理Python包(pip uninstall openclaw-cli,若已pip安装); - 拉取最新代码:执行
git clone https://github.com/openclaw/openclaw.git /tmp/openclaw && cd /tmp/openclaw(URL以GitHub官方仓库为准); - 执行安装脚本:运行
./install.sh(部分分支需先chmod +x install.sh),脚本将自动处理Python 3.9+依赖、配置文件生成及systemd服务注册; - 验证重装结果:运行
openclaw --version及systemctl status openclaw-agent确认服务就绪。
⚠️ 注意:OpenClaw对OCI API权限有明确要求(如ComputeInstanceAdmin、ObjectStorageFullAccess),需提前在OCI策略(Policies)中授权对应动态组(Dynamic Group)。
费用/成本通常受哪些因素影响
- OCI实例运行时长(按秒计费,重装过程本身不产生额外费用,但实例持续运行即持续计费);
- 所选镜像类型(Oracle-provided image免费,第三方或自定义镜像可能含许可费);
- 是否启用对象存储(OSS)用于备份配置——影响存储容量与请求次数费用;
- 是否使用OCI Functions或Events触发自动化重装流程——涉及Serverless调用频次费用;
- 企业级支持需求(OpenClaw无官方SLA,如需商业支持须另行签约第三方服务商)。
为了拿到准确成本预估,你通常需要准备:目标区域(Region)、实例形状(Shape)、预期运行时长、是否启用OSS/Functions、是否需日志归档至Logging Analytics服务。
常见坑与避坑清单
- 坑1:在ARM架构实例(如Ampere A1)上运行仅适配x86_64的OpenClaw二进制包 → 避坑:检查GitHub Releases页标注的CPU架构支持,优先使用源码编译安装;
- 坑2:OCI安全列表(Security List)未开放TCP 8080/9000端口,导致Web UI或API服务不可达 → 避坑:重装后立即核查VNIC对应的安全列表与网络安全组(NSG)规则;
- 坑3:使用
sudo pip install全局安装引发OCI系统Python环境污染 → 避坑:严格采用项目内venv或OCI提供的python3 -m venv隔离环境; - 坑4:忽略OCI元数据服务(IMDS)v2强制启用要求,导致OpenClaw无法获取实例身份令牌 → 避坑:在install.sh前执行
curl -s http://169.254.169.254/opc/v2/instance/ | jq .验证IMDSv2连通性。
FAQ
OpenClaw(龙虾)在Oracle Cloud怎么重装视频教程靠谱吗?是否合规?
所有公开视频教程均属个人技术分享,非Oracle或OpenClaw官方出品。内容合规性取决于操作是否遵循OCI[服务条款](https://www.oracle.com/legal/terms/)及OpenClaw[MIT许可证](https://github.com/openclaw/openclaw/blob/main/LICENSE)。禁止视频中包含硬编码密钥、绕过OCI身份认证等违规操作。
OpenClaw(龙虾)在Oracle Cloud怎么重装视频教程适合哪些卖家?
适用于已具备OCI基础运维能力的跨境卖家技术负责人或IT支持人员,尤其适合使用OCI托管ERP、订单同步中间件或自建BI数据管道的团队。纯铺货型中小卖家无自研系统需求者,通常无需接触OpenClaw。
OpenClaw(龙虾)在Oracle Cloud怎么重装视频教程常见失败原因是什么?如何排查?
最常见失败原因:① OCI实例缺少必要OCI CLI配置(oci setup config未执行);② OpenClaw依赖的Terraform版本与OCI Provider不匹配;③ GitHub仓库子模块(submodule)未递归克隆(应使用git clone --recurse-submodules)。排查建议:检查/var/log/openclaw/install.log及journalctl -u openclaw-agent -n 50输出。
结尾
OpenClaw重装是OCI深度使用者的技术动作,务必以官方文档与GitHub仓库README为准。

